Sponsored Content
Operating Systems Solaris Dynamically ban ip after failed login Post 302988014 by Zorken on Monday 19th of December 2016 02:56:16 PM
Old 12-19-2016
Dynamically ban ip after failed login

Hello,

I need some help with network/firewall settings in Solaris 11.3.

What I want to achieve is that if someone tries to log in to my server and fails I want that IP to be banned for some time.

So if a computer/user tries to login to my ssh-server on a specified port (normally 22) and have for example 3 failed attempts in 5 minutes, the IP should be blocked for a set time, lets say 10 minutes, and then be opened again if no further login attempts are made.

This seems to be fairly easy to do with iptables and two rows of code, and is something my 8+ year old 4-bay nas is able to do via GUI, but in Solaris I cannot find a clear answer to how to achieve this.

I would like to apply this to more services than just ssh, and for ssh I have tried to use the option MaxAuthTries which I haven't seen any effect of at all.

The closest I have seen in Solaris is to use IPfilter (IP Filter Configuration File Examples - Securing the Network in Oracle Solaris 11.1), but as far as I can see it is just used to statically open or close ports to certain preset addresses.

I found a article at Creating a fairly secure public SSH daemon | Rants about the Solaris OS which seems to do almost what I want, but it looks a little clumsy compared to iptables and it does not dynamically "release" an IP after the set time unless you run the script manually or via cron. And it seems to work with ssh due to the way ssh works and hence is not very flexible for other services on the server.

I cannot be the first one to wonder this and I would be really surprised if Solaris who claims to be a cloud os is not able to do this.
 

10 More Discussions You Might Find Interesting

1. AIX

failed login time limit

Hello, we had a situation where an account was locked out due to too many failed login attempts. From the logs (failedlogin, etc) it appears that AIX 'remembered' the failed login attempts from the past month or so. does anyone know where this is set, or how long it will remember the number of... (2 Replies)
Discussion started by: zuessh
2 Replies

2. Solaris

Last Failed Login

Hi, Would appreciate it if someone could shed me some light here as I'm yet to find any related information in this forum with regards to my problem. Basically, I would like to display "Last Unsuccessful login" information when a user successfully logs-in to the system. I can't seem to find... (2 Replies)
Discussion started by: gilberteu
2 Replies

3. UNIX for Advanced & Expert Users

failed ssh login with keys

Hi all, i have generated a pair of keys so that i can login via SSH without entering my password. I am using putty to login. After putting the public key on the server,then logging through putty, i get the message "Server refused our key" on screen. At the same time, /var/log/secure is... (3 Replies)
Discussion started by: new2ss
3 Replies

4. Solaris

FTP login failed.

Hi guys, Can you please help me. I have SUN V100 server running solaris 8. I also have a Redhat Linux 6.2 machine and a windows XP machine on the network. I'm trying to copy files from the Linux and XP machines to the V100 server. When I try to ftp to the solaris machine, I'm challenged... (2 Replies)
Discussion started by: Stin
2 Replies

5. Solaris

problem during Recording Failed Login

Dears, i am trying to recording failed login this is the steps which i do:- 1) touch /var/adm/logilog 2) chown root:sys /var/adm/loginlog 3) chmod 600 /var/adm/loginlog ls -l /var/adm/loginlog -rw------- 1 root sys 0 Jul 21 03:52 /var/adm/loginlog 4) change this value in... (3 Replies)
Discussion started by: hosney00ux
3 Replies

6. Windows & DOS: Issues & Discussions

Application failed when remote login

I have an application (EXE file) in a Windows 2003 server. Through a DOS batch script, I called that application file using UNC path and working fine when locally login. But got failed when I tried the same batch script on remote login. The login id has been provided all the below rights: - Log on... (0 Replies)
Discussion started by: r_sethu
0 Replies

7. Solaris

Solaris 2.6 failed login logging

Holla! Sorry to spam the board with all my Solaris 2.6 questions (I just found this forum). My most recent problem is that not ALL failed log-ins are getting logged in /var/log/authlog. It seems to work fine for the "su" command from a non-root user, but the actual "login" command or a desktop... (4 Replies)
Discussion started by: rrossorr
4 Replies

8. Solaris

Console Login Failed..

Dear Unix Team, This is sudhansu once again. I need some tips on below issue. Sometimes we got calls from customer that their console got hangged means they are not able to access the server through console ip. in that case "resetsc -y" will resolve the issue. 2. But couple of days... (2 Replies)
Discussion started by: sudhansu
2 Replies

9. AIX

Clear failed login count

What's actually the difference between these two command: 1) chsec -f /etc/security/lastlog -a "unsuccessful_login_count=0" -s username 2) chuser unsuccessful_login_count=0 username Are there any impact on executing either one of those command to clear/reset the failed login count in AIX?... (2 Replies)
Discussion started by: ph4nt0m227
2 Replies

10. Solaris

Reset failed login count

Hi, Can someone tell me the command to do this in solaris 5.10 please? I've trawled around the internet for ages but all I can find is the AIX command... Thanks (2 Replies)
Discussion started by: Grueben
2 Replies
install-solaris(1M)													       install-solaris(1M)

NAME
install-solaris - install the Solaris operating system SYNOPSIS
install-solaris install-solaris invokes the Solaris Install program. Depending on graphical capability and available memory at the time of invocation, install-solaris invokes either a text-based installer or a graphical installer. The following minimum requirements for physical memory dictate which features are available during installation: For SPARC machines: 128 MB Minimum physical memory for all installation types 128 MB Minimum physical memory required for windowing system 384 MB Minimum physical memory required for graphical-based installation For x86 machines: 256 MB Minimum physical memory for all installation types 256 MB Minimum physical memory required for windowing system 512 MB Minimum physical memory required for graphical-based installation In some cases, even if the minimum physical memory is present, available virtual memory after system startup can limit the number of fea- tures available. install-solaris exists only on the Solaris installation media (CD or DVD) and should be invoked only from there. Refer to the for more details. install-solaris allows installation of the operating system onto any standalone system. install-solaris loads the software available on the installation media. Refer to the for disk space requirements. Refer to the for more information on the various menus and selections. See attributes(5) for descriptions of the following attributes: +-----------------------------+-----------------------------+ | ATTRIBUTE TYPE | ATTRIBUTE VALUE | +-----------------------------+-----------------------------+ |Availability |SUNWcdrom (Solaris instal- | | |lation media) | +-----------------------------+-----------------------------+ |Interface Stability |Evolving | +-----------------------------+-----------------------------+ pkginfo(1), install(1M), pkgadd(1M), attributes(5) It is advisable to exit install-solaris by means of the exit options in the install-solaris menus. 23 Sep 2005 install-solaris(1M)
All times are GMT -4. The time now is 08:47 PM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y